Memorial Garden Honors Rosie the Riveter
A new memorial rose garden at Veterans Memorial Park will honor Claudine Rushton, a 100-year-old Rosie the Riveter, alongside other local riveters. The Chico Area Recreation and Park District said the garden will symbolize the strength and contributions of the women of World War II. Rosie the Riveter represents the women who worked in factories and shipyards during the war, showcasing the capabilities of women in the workforce.
Rushton is the Granmother of Chico Mayor Kasey Reynolds. Ryenolds says the park will be located at 100 Wildwood Avenue in Chico and expects it to be open in the next months.
